Multiple Identities

This documentary tracks the pianist-conductor Daniel Barenboim through Berlin, Chicago and Weimar up to his stage anniversary in Buenos Aires and ends up with his controversial performance of Wagner's 'Tristan and Isolde' in Jerusalem. Barenboim's insistence that it is possible to be Jewish and to enjoy the music of an alleged anti-Semite was not a view shared by everyone in a land where feelings run high. "Multiple Identities - Encounters with Daniel Barenboim" shows the multi talented nature of the musician Barenboim. The film shows Barenboim teaching young musicians and founding the West-Eastern Divan Orchestra consisting of Arab, Palestinian and Israeli-Jewish musicians. "Multiple Identities" is a film about music, about music making and a celebration of a remarkable personality.
